118 Station Road, Wythall, Birmingham, B47 6AB
Off Market
153 m²
EPC Data
Square metres | 153 m² |
Property Type | Detached House |
EPC Rating | D |
Square metres | 153 m² |
Property Type | Detached House |
EPC Rating | D |
Sold for £590,000
25 Jul 2024
Sold for £195,000
6 Oct 2000
Sold for £122,000
29 Mar 1996